History

Incorporated in 2015, London Symphonia proudly carries on an orchestral tradition that began in 1937 as the only professional ensemble currently offering a full season of orchestral music in the London region. An incorporated and registered charitable organization, we offer exceptional classical and contemporary musical performances, meeting the community's need for quality programming by presenting well-known symphonies, Canadian premières, and collaborations with some of Canada's finest singer-songwriters. We also perform a number of outreach and music education engagements each season for students and seniors in our community .

We deliver a rich, artistic experience by seeking out the most accomplished performers and conductors representing a blend of locally, nationally and internationally recognized talent. Guest conductors and performers of international acclaim consist of many talented established and emerging artists including Sarah Slean, Bramwell Tovey, Janina Fialkowska, Lara St. John, and the Amabile Singers of London, Canada. Composer-In-Residence Scott Good has brought tremendous energy and a fresh perspective on Canadian compositions that are woven into the programming.
